Output e85458f5d84b3e0b79f093d71f204c101cefdc4c1b13e791c4c43df9730d21a4:1

value
1916754
script pubkey
OP_0 OP_PUSHBYTES_20 7d103c7f67ae7a8d3e6f1cd2e90ef3920c9bcd30
address
bc1q05grclm84eag60n0rnfwjrhnjgxfhnfsmazkfl
transaction
e85458f5d84b3e0b79f093d71f204c101cefdc4c1b13e791c4c43df9730d21a4
confirmations
296160
spent
true